Russian troops could be involved in Russia’s planned invasion of Ukraine that could occur as soon as early next year, according to American intelligence officials.Russia appears to already be making significant military preparations at the Ukraine border, stockpiling enough materials to support 7-10 days of front-line forces and a month of supply forces, a sourceCNN. Russia previously drew widespread criticism from the West for its controversial annexation of the Crimean Peninsula in 2014.
